on the y- axis go down to -7 and mark a point. Then since your slope is 8, from that point go up 8 units and over to the right one and graph your other point. draw a line.

Given that:

  • The line has slope = 8
  • The given line has y-intercept = -7
  • To do: Graphing the line

Formation of equation of the line and graphing it:

A straight line with the slope m and y-intercept as c is written as:

[tex]y = mx + c[/tex]

Thus, for given slope and intercept, the equation of the considered straight line will be:

[tex]y = 8x - 7[/tex]

To graph a straight line, we only need to find coordinates of two different points on the line.

Let x = 1, then:

[tex]y = 8 \times 1 - 7 = 8 - 7 = 1[/tex]

Thus, first point is on coordinate (x = 1, y = 1) or (1,1)

Let x = 0, then:

[tex]y = 8 \times 0 - 7 = -7[/tex]

Thus, second point is on coordinate (x = 0, y = -7) or (0,-7)

Now plot those points on graph paper and join those points with a straight line. That straight line is the graph of the line [tex]y = 8x - 7[/tex]
